Abstract
The utility model discloses a glass curtain wall connecting device, which relates to the technical field of buildings and comprises a mounting plate, wherein the outer surface of the mounting plate is fixedly connected with a sleeve, the inside of the sleeve is in threaded connection with a supporting rod, the inner side wall of a clamping block is in threaded connection with a threaded push rod, one end of the threaded push rod is fixedly and movably connected with a clamping plate, the outer part of the clamping block is provided with a limiting mechanism, the outer surface of a cross bracket is fixedly connected with a baffle, four clamping grooves are formed between the baffle and the clamping block through the cross bracket, the glass curtain wall is placed in the clamping block through one clamping groove through the four clamping grooves formed when the clamping block is connected with the baffle through the cross bracket, the threaded push rod supports the glass curtain wall, the clamping plate can be pushed to move forwards after rotating, the distance between the clamping plate and the baffle is further clamped to realize the fixation of the glass curtain wall, and the problem that the glass curtain wall needs punching and mounting is solved.

Background
The glass curtain wall is characterized in that a supporting structure system can have certain displacement capacity relative to a main structure and does not share the main structure, a building peripheral protection structure or a decoration structure acted on the glass curtain wall is provided with a single-layer glass and a double-layer glass, the glass curtain wall is an attractive and novel building wall decoration method, the glass curtain wall is an obvious characteristic of the modern high-rise building era, the glass curtain wall of the modern high-rise building adopts hollow glass with a mirror glass combined with common glass and a partition layer filled with dry air or inert gas, the hollow glass is divided into two layers and three layers, the two layers of hollow glass are provided with sealing frames by the two layers of glass, a sandwich space is formed, the three layers of glass form two sandwich spaces by the three layers of glass, and the glass curtain wall has good permeability and strong aesthetic degree and is used more and more widely in the building industry.
At present, when the glass curtain wall is connected with the building main body, most of the glass curtain wall is perforated on the glass curtain wall, so that fixed connection can be completed, however, the connection mode has feasibility, but the perforation on the glass curtain wall can increase a lot of cost, meanwhile, the perforation process is extremely complicated to operate, the glass curtain wall is broken easily due to improper operation, and the overall strength of the glass curtain wall is reduced after the glass curtain wall is perforated with holes, so that the service life is shortened. Third) beneficial effects
Compared with the prior art, the glass curtain wall connecting device has the following beneficial effects:
1. According to the utility model, through the cooperation between the clamping blocks, the clamping plates and the baffle, when the glass curtain wall is installed, the clamping blocks and the baffle are connected through the cross brackets to form four clamping grooves, the glass curtain wall is placed in through one clamping groove to support the glass curtain wall, the threaded push rod can push the clamping plates to move forwards after rotating, and the glass curtain wall is clamped by moving and shrinking the distance between the clamping plates and the baffle, so that the glass curtain wall is fixed, and the problem that the glass curtain wall needs to be perforated and installed is solved.
2. According to the utility model, through the cooperation between the clamping plates and the baffle plates, the external flatness is not required to be adjusted after the glass curtain wall is installed, the glass curtain wall is firstly adjusted to be in a horizontal and vertical state before the glass curtain wall connecting device is installed, and the four glass curtain walls in the four clamping grooves are kept parallel to the baffle plates under the support of the baffle plates after the glass curtain wall is installed, so that the installation procedure is further optimized, and the problem of adjusting the vertical plane after the glass curtain wall is installed is solved.

Working principle: firstly, the mounting plate 1 is connected with a building main body, after the extending distance is adjusted by rotating the supporting rod 3, the supporting rod 3 is limited to rotate by rotating the locking bolt 11, the glass curtain wall is placed in the clamping groove, the clamping plate 6 is pushed by the rotating threaded push rod 5 to move, the glass curtain wall is contacted with the baffle plate 9 under the pushing of the clamping plate 6, the glass curtain wall is clamped and fixed, the toothed chuck two 706 is driven to rotate together while the threaded push rod 5 rotates, the toothed chuck one 705 moves backwards when the toothed chuck two 706 rotates, meanwhile, the toothed chuck one 705 pushes the sliding sleeve 702 to shrink backwards together with the spring 704, and after the toothed chuck one 705 and the toothed chuck two 706 are misplaced, the sliding sleeve 702 is pushed by the spring 704 to move outwards together with the toothed chuck one 705.
